Aintree has less crime — 134 vs 399 incidents in February 2026.
Liverpool recorded substantially more crime than Aintree in February 2026 — 399 incidents compared to 134, a 3.0x difference. The crime profiles diverge meaningfully: Aintree sees higher rates of Public order (19) and Criminal damage & arson (11), while Liverpool has more Shoplifting (51) and Drugs (35).
